Top Office & Business Supplies ecommerce websites in Worldwide

The office and business supplies ecommerce sector supports daily operations for startups, SMEs, and multinational enterprises across the globe. Unlike consumer retail categories, this segment requires structured bulk ordering, account-based pricing, inventory transparency, and procurement-friendly checkout workflows.

The leading office and business supplies ecommerce websites worldwide combine deep catalog architecture, enterprise account tools, subscription replenishment models, and operational efficiency to serve both small businesses and institutional buyers.

1. Staples (Global)

https://www.staples.com

Staples operates one of the most mature office supply ecommerce infrastructures globally. The platform supports business accounts, subscription reordering, bulk pricing tiers, and detailed filtering across thousands of SKUs.

Execution Strengths:

  • Enterprise account dashboards

  • Subscription auto-replenishment

  • Deep product segmentation


2. Amazon Business (Global)

https://business.amazon.com

Amazon Business provides a procurement-focused interface tailored to companies. Its ecommerce model includes multi-user accounts, approval workflows, tax exemption management, and negotiated pricing.

Execution Strengths:

  • Procurement approval systems

  • Multi-user account structure

  • Extensive product ecosystem


3. Office Depot / OfficeMax (US & Global)

https://www.officedepot.com

Office Depotโ€™s ecommerce platform integrates strong filtering, B2B pricing logic, and streamlined reordering functionality for businesses.

Execution Strengths:

  • Bulk pricing clarity

  • Fast reordering system

  • Business account tools


4. Lyreco (Global B2B Supplier)

https://www.lyreco.com

Lyreco focuses heavily on B2B procurement across Europe and Asia-Pacific. Its ecommerce execution reflects enterprise-level buying behavior, including contract pricing and sustainability-focused merchandising.

Execution Strengths:

  • Contract-based pricing

  • Sustainability segmentation

  • Corporate procurement workflows


5. Viking Direct (Europe)

https://www.viking-direct.co.uk

Viking Direct specializes in European business supply ecommerce with strong filtering systems and subscription reordering options.

Execution Strengths:

  • Structured category taxonomy

  • Account-based discounts

  • Clear bulk ordering UX


6. Grainger (Global Industrial & Office Supplies)

https://www.grainger.com

While broader industrial supply, Grainger serves many office procurement needs with one of the most technically mature B2B ecommerce infrastructures worldwide.

Execution Strengths:

  • Advanced product filtering

  • Compliance transparency

  • Enterprise procurement integration


7. WB Mason (US)

https://www.wbmason.com

WB Mason combines large catalog depth with regional fulfillment clarity. The ecommerce flow prioritizes business accounts and repeat ordering.

Execution Strengths:

  • Regional inventory transparency

  • Strong B2B account management

  • High-SKU navigation structure


8. Officeworks (Australia)

https://www.officeworks.com.au

Officeworks blends consumer and business procurement with clean category architecture and strong merchandising clarity.

Execution Strengths:

  • Clean navigation

  • Offer segmentation

  • Business account support


9. Manutan (Europe)

https://www.manutan.com

Manutan operates as a European B2B office and industrial supplier. The ecommerce execution emphasizes procurement workflows and structured catalog depth.

Execution Strengths:

  • Enterprise segmentation

  • Detailed technical documentation

  • Corporate account tools


10. Alibaba (Global B2B Marketplace)

https://www.alibaba.com

Alibaba supports bulk office and business supply sourcing globally through a marketplace model, focusing on wholesale procurement and supplier comparison.

Execution Strengths:

  • Wholesale pricing tiers

  • Supplier comparison tools

  • Global sourcing infrastructure

Frequently Asked Questions About Office & Business Supplies Ecommerce Strategy

1. What UX patterns drive conversion in office and business supplies ecommerce?

High-performing office supplies ecommerce websites prioritize advanced filtering, fast search functionality, clear bulk pricing tiers, and frictionless reordering systems. Business buyers value efficiency over aesthetics, making structured navigation and inventory visibility critical for conversion.


2. How do leading office ecommerce platforms manage high-SKU catalogs?

Global office supply platforms manage tens of thousands of SKUs through layered taxonomy, attribute-based filtering, predictive search, and brand segmentation. Strong catalog architecture reduces decision friction and improves procurement efficiency.


3. What ecommerce features improve repeat purchasing in B2B office supply stores?

Features such as subscription replenishment, saved carts, reorder history, account dashboards, and approval workflows significantly increase repeat purchasing rates among business customers.


4. How do enterprise account systems enhance procurement workflows?

Enterprise account systems enable multi-user access, spending controls, approval hierarchies, negotiated pricing, and invoice-based checkout. These features align ecommerce platforms with corporate procurement processes.


5. What role does inventory transparency play in B2B office ecommerce?

Real-time stock visibility builds trust and reduces procurement delays. Businesses rely on accurate inventory data when managing recurring supply chains and multi-location operations.


6. How do global office supply websites optimize for bulk ordering?

Bulk ordering optimization includes quantity-based pricing tiers, fast SKU entry tools, spreadsheet uploads, and automated replenishment systems. These features streamline high-volume purchasing behavior.


7. What technical architecture supports large-scale B2B office ecommerce?

Scalable B2B office ecommerce platforms typically rely on enterprise-grade CMS systems, ERP integrations, real-time inventory APIs, and advanced search indexing to handle high product volume and transactional complexity.


8. How can office supply ecommerce platforms improve average order value?

Average order value increases through intelligent cross-selling, related product suggestions, consumable bundling, and reorder reminders tailored to business usage cycles.


9. What KPIs matter most in office supplies ecommerce benchmarking?

Key performance indicators include repeat purchase rate, reorder frequency, average order value, cart abandonment rate, subscription retention, and enterprise account growth.


10. How does digital transformation impact traditional office supply distributors?

Digital transformation enables traditional distributors to expand reach, automate procurement workflows, integrate ERP systems, and compete globally through scalable ecommerce infrastructure.
